Definition
tax
[Medieval Latin taxare to assess for taxation, tax, from Latin, to assess, value, fix]
1 : to assess or determine judicially the amount of (costs of an action in court)
2 : to levy a tax on [ the corporation] [ capital gains]
tax·er n
n often attrib
1 : a charge usually of money imposed by legislative or other public authority upon persons or property for public purposes
2 : a sum levied on members of an organization to defray expenses
